Byline: Staci Matlock
Jan. 14--Climate change is linked to global warming. While the Earth has warmed and cooled many times, only in the last century have levels of carbon dioxide and methane gas showed marked and sustained increases, according to scientists. NASA's Goddard Institute note 2005 was the hottest year globally in the last 125 years. In late November, a team of European scientists analyzing Antarctic ice for clues to ancient Earth's atmosphere, found there's more carbon dioxide now than anytime in the last 650,000 years.
